Summary
42.2% of Arkansas students met proficiency on this spring’s ATLAS exams, up from 36.9% a year earlier in the state’s latest test results.
Math, science and English all improved from last year, pointing to broad-based gains rather than a rise confined to one subject.
More than 4 percentage points fewer students scored at the lowest performance level, a sign that the weakest results also improved.
State education officials said the scores reflect continued academic growth across Arkansas classrooms, extending gains highlighted after the 2023 LEARNS Act.
